The longer story…
As many of you know, but some may not, I worked with Beautycounter for 8 years - from 2016 to 2024 when it closed virtually overnight.
I was a consultant and leader of a robust team with as many as 600+ people at one point, and I was a real champion for the products, in supporting those on my team, and also of the brand itself and its mission.
So, I don't say any of this lightly or without deep thought and many, many months of thought and introspection.
When Beautycounter shut its operations down overnight in April 2024 - leaving hundreds of both HQ employees and top leaders in the company's field of reps high and dry - it led me to question everything that the company (and CEO) stood for in terms of their values.
The founder had said for years, through mistakes and fumbles, that "Beautycounter will always make it right.” And, for years, they mostly did. However, through the overnight closure, they absolutely DID NOT do that, nor did she do anything to care for the many, many hundreds and thousands of people who landed her with a gigantic payday when the company was bought out by the private equity firm, Carlyle Group, back in 2020.
All that said, I absolutely did love and use the products for those 8 years - and while I’ve largely found replacements for them, I do still love some of them.
